Chief Justice Rice dissents from the majority's interpretation of "prevailing applicant" under the Colorado Open Records Act. She would hold that the term incorporates a prevailing-party analysis requiring the applicant to prevail on a significant issue, such as obtaining access to a significant proportion of the requested records, before mandatory fees and costs are awarded. Justice Hobbs joined the dissent.
